One of essential elements grinders are a gearbox. When the tool is working, it becomes very hot, because it is behind it that the gears rotate, which leads to strong heating. It is for these reasons that the gearbox casing is made of metal, because it removes heat quickly enough. But the casing alone is not enough to cope with high temperatures; proper lubrication also plays a huge role.

Every specialist, when asked how to lubricate the gearbox of an angle grinder, will answer that it is best to use a special lubricant for angle grinders. It is specifically designed for the work and conditions in which this tool is used. This lubricant has a specific Blue colour. Why do hammer drill elements need lubrication?

Lubricant, including that used for a hammer drill, is a viscous substance, the use of which is necessary to reduce the coefficient of friction between structural elements of a mechanical device moving relative to each other. Thus, lubricant only reduces friction, but does not eliminate it completely, so the lubricating composition is gradually saturated with wear products of rubbing parts - metal dust. As a result, not only does the viscosity of the lubricant change, but it itself becomes the cause of more intensive wear of the equipment.

It should immediately be noted that it is viscosity that is most important parameter, which you need to focus on when choosing a lubricating composition of a certain type.

Causes of equipment overheating

Many home craftsmen have a question about how to use a hammer drill so that its gear housing does not overheat. First of all, you should find out the reason for the excessive heating. One of these reasons may be too much lubricant in the internal part of the gearbox, which also negatively affects the performance of the device.

The reason for the intense heating of the rotary hammer gearbox may be that it internal details Insufficient amount of lubricant is supplied. This can happen in cases where the hammer drill is used for too long in the chiselling mode.

Another common reason for the device to overheat is that the holes through which cooling air flows to the hammer drill motor are clogged. In such cases, it is necessary to thoroughly clean the rotary hammer from dust and switch it to normal drilling mode for a while. When operating in this gentle mode for about half an hour, the temperature of the gearbox housing should decrease.

With proper care of the technical condition of the rotary hammer and compliance with all recommendations for its use, the gear housing should not overheat under any operating conditions.

With intense daily use grinders, changing the lubricant in the gearbox should be carried out at least once a year. Often users do not adhere to certain deadlines preventive maintenance of the tool, and routine maintenance is carried out after the appearance of extraneous sounds during operation. This is absolutely not correct method Gearbox maintenance.

A grinding noise during rotation or rattling indicates that wear has formed on the gears and they will soon have to be replaced.

Preventative inspection of the gearbox begins with separating its casing from the rest of the angle grinder. To do this, simply unscrew the four mounting screws.

The next photo shows that there is grease in the case, but it has collected on one side of the case, and there is not enough of it.

This happens because the angle grinder (angle grinder) is working at high speeds. Under the influence of centrifugal force, oil particles tend to move away from the axis of rotation. During prolonged operation, the surfaces of the gears become completely dry, and without lubrication the metal wears off. In this case, it is enough to lubricate the gear teeth with the existing composition, then close the gearbox and work until the next maintenance.

You can often notice in the gearbox grains of oil mixed with dust. During operation, the grinder heats up, and these grains are sintered, solid particles interfere with the operation of the mechanism. This lubricant must be replaced.

How to lubricate the gearbox

The choice of lubricant for the gearbox has some features. The rotation speed of the angle grinder is high, liquid oil will simply fly away from the rotating parts. The thick composition must withstand fairly high temperatures and don't get baked.

You can buy such products, but their cost is quite high, and the costs are not always justified. Firm "Interskol" more democratic in the type of materials used. Which lubricant is best? The lubricant for the grinder gearbox must meet certain requirements:

  • the viscosity of the composition does not exceed 800 Pa*s;
  • temperature of separation of drops from the main mass is not less than 120°C;
  • homogeneous composition without the presence of mechanical inclusions;
  • resistance to moisture.

The industry produces many types of lubricants, including special formulations for use in gearboxes. Best results show mixtures containing molybdenum disulfide as an extreme pressure additive. If we talk about foreign manufacturers, Castrol and Mobil have proven themselves to be excellent.

For ease of use, Mobil places its products in syringe-shaped tubes.

Domestic brands include MS-1000 and Limol. The use of grease, lithol or Tsiatim-221 does not give the desired result.

Homemade mixtures

If the required lubricant is not available for sale or if the user considers the price of the product to be unreasonably high, you can try to make the lubricant mixture yourself. There are several formulations using different bases. One of them is common

Transmission oil TAD-17 is added to the container with Tsiatim. Continuously stirring, add oil one drop at a time until the required consistency is achieved. The mixture should adhere well to the parts, not be too thick and not flow like liquid oil.

Another base can be CV joint lubricant in combination with MS-20 liquid oil.

How to lubricate the gearbox

It is not advisable to add the missing amount of oil to the gearbox housing: mixing occurs good composition with the already used one, and the new lubricant loses effectiveness faster. Therefore, when the gearbox casing and its housing and the cover are removed, the remaining old lubricant is removed. First, use a dry rag, and then wash away the traces with gasoline or kerosene. After the parts have dried, new lubricant is applied to them, and the gear housing is filled with lubricant by 2/3 of its volume.

After assembling the grinder, its shaft is rotated several times by hand to distribute the oil evenly. The rotation should be uniform, without jerking or jamming. After making sure that everything is fine, plug the device into the network and get to work. With timely maintenance, the tool will last for a long time.

Main characteristics of lubricant for angle grinders

In angle grinders, the main unit that is subject to the greatest loads during operation is the gearbox, consisting of helical gears.

The torque created by the rotor of the angle grinder is transmitted from the rotor to the working tool through the small helical gear to the large helical gear. Correctly selected lubricant for the gearbox significantly reduces the friction force and heating temperature.

The grinder uses bearings, which also require periodic lubrication. This is especially true for the spindle support bearing of the large helical gear.

A suitable lubricant is one that not only meets the listed requirements, but is also environmentally friendly.

Lubricants for angle grinders must have certain characteristics and must be of the required consistency in terms of properties.

Lubricant for an angle grinder gearbox must have:

  • viscosity no more than 800 Pa’s;
  • dropping temperature not less than +120ºС;
  • tensile strength of at least 120 Pa.

Lubricant for angle grinders should not have mechanical impurities, be resistant to corrosion, firmly adhere to lubricated parts, not melt at high temperatures, prevent the formation of scuffing at the points of contact of parts, and have water-repellent properties.

Lubricant for angle grinder gearbox

The grease for the grinder gearbox is different from the grease for the bearings. main feature, increased adhesion. It should hold firmly on the gear teeth when it rotates at high speeds.

In general, the process of lubrication of the gearbox in angle grinders occurs due to fine splashing of the lubricant and its suspensions. The gearbox operates as if in an oil mist. Therefore, the lubrication requirements for gearboxes are somewhat different.

In addition to increased adhesion, gear lubricant must have high heat resistance and not melt at elevated temperatures.

When to change the grease in an angle grinder

The lubrication on the angle grinder changes according to the tool maintenance plan, when replacing failed gearbox parts or rotor bearings.

Old grease is dirty dark color. This occurs due to the ingress of foreign metal particles or dust into it.

How to properly remove old grease from an angle grinder

Old grease is always completely removed, regardless of its color. There should be no traces of old grease on the parts, and there should be no particles of destroyed parts in the cavities of the body.

To remove old grease, you can use various washing liquids used by motorists to wash the engine and its parts. At home, it is recommended to use kerosene or a solution of kerosene and gasoline.

All parts and their cavities must be thoroughly washed and dried.

The procedure for applying lubricant to the grinder gearbox

Before application, the new lubricant is thoroughly mixed and applied in a thin layer. Lubricant is applied to the bearings by packing. If the lubricant is in a plastic tube, then the neck of the tube is placed against the side cage of the bearing and squeezed out until it flows out. reverse side.

How much lubricant should be used when replacing an angle grinder gearbox?

If the amount of lubricant in the bearings is controlled by flowing out from the reverse side, then a certain amount of lubricant is filled into the angle grinder gearbox. Excess lubricant will leak out during operation. A small amount of it will not ensure high-quality operation of the gearbox.

Leave enough lubricant in the gearbox to cover the gear teeth.

As a guide, apply enough lubricant so that it occupies slightly less than half the volume of the gearbox cavity.

Checking the correct application of lubricant to the angle grinder gearbox

The volume of lubricant packed into the gearbox is controlled test switching on assembled grinder for a short time at idle.

If the gearbox begins to heat up and traces of lubricant leakage appear from the seals and gaskets, then the conclusion is clear. You have transferred the lubricant. Open the gear housing and remove excess lubricant. All excess lubricant will be placed on the gear housing covers. An insufficient amount of lubricant in the gearbox is determined by increased operating noise of the gearbox.

During long-term operation of an angle grinder, the lubricant in the gearbox is distributed on the walls of the housing and loses its properties due to external influences.

After opening the gearbox cover, carefully inspect the condition of the lubricant and the tooth profile of the gears. If you can, check the contact patch of the gears.

The presence of particles of dry or dried lubricant in the gearbox area or on the housing indicates that the time has come to change the lubricant.
